DbExpressionBuilder.Select<TProjection>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Cria uma nova DbProjectExpression que seleciona a expressão especificada no conjunto de entrada fornecido.
public static System.Data.Entity.Core.Common.CommandTrees.DbProjectExpression Select<TProjection> (this System.Data.Entity.Core.Common.CommandTrees.DbExpression source, Func<System.Data.Entity.Core.Common.CommandTrees.DbExpression,TProjection> projection);
static member Select : System.Data.Entity.Core.Common.CommandTrees.DbExpression * Func<System.Data.Entity.Core.Common.CommandTrees.DbExpression, 'Projection> -> System.Data.Entity.Core.Common.CommandTrees.DbProjectExpression
<Extension()>
Public Function Select(Of TProjection) (source As DbExpression, projection As Func(Of DbExpression, TProjection)) As DbProjectExpression
Parâmetros de tipo
- TProjection
O tipo de resultado do método de projeção.
Parâmetros
- source
- DbExpression
Uma expressão que especifica o conjunto de entrada.
- projection
- Func<DbExpression,TProjection>
Um método que especifica como derivar a expressão projetada fornecida a um membro do conjunto de entrada. Esse método deve produzir uma instância de um tipo compatível com Select e pode ser resolvido em um DbExpression . Requisitos de compatibilidade para TProjection são descritos nos comentários.
Retornos
Uma nova DbProjectExpression que representa a operação de seleção.
Exceções
O resultado da projeção é nulo.
Aplica-se a
Entity Framework